The Bently Nevada 330930-065-02-05, also cataloged as the 330930 Extension Cable, operates as a dedicated hardware component for high-frequency signal transmission within 3300 NSv Machinery Protection Systems. The hardware maintains the electrical bridge link between a 3300 NSv proximity probe head and a matched Proximitor sensor, stabilizing loop impedance parameters to ensure precise eddy-current signal processing back to the monitor rack modules.

Options Breakdown & Configuration Details

  • 330930: 3300 NSv Proximitor Extension Cable base part number

  • -065: Cable length option (6.5 meters / 21.3 feet)

  • -02: Connector and cable option (Miniature coaxial ClickLoc connectors with connector protectors)

  • -05: Agency approval option (Multiple regional hazardous area certifications for global industrial environments)

Eddy-Current Probe Scaling and Rotor Dynamics Integrity

The precision-extruded FEP coaxial layer governs internal capacitance parameters to prevent shifts in the 3300 NSv eddy-current probe scaling metrics. Field diagnostic evaluation requires verifying total loop tuning through standard gap voltage validation procedures, targeting a steady -10 VDC baseline reading across the active 60 mil linear span. The dense structural shield configuration suppresses high-frequency ambient noise interference, ensuring cross-talk suppression inside tight conduit layouts where adjacent multi-probe networks trace small-profile target areas and high-speed rotor dynamics.

Field Installation Guidelines

Physical installation requires strict adherence to minimal bend parameters to prevent micro-fractures in the coaxial line configuration.

  1. Inspect the male and female ClickLoc coaxial terminal sockets. Clean any trace of oil or machining residue using an approved electronics volatile solvent.

  2. Align the extension line terminal axially with the proximity probe lead. Press together firmly until the ClickLoc detent mechanism engages with an audible latch sensation.

  3. Slide the integrated flexible connector protection boots directly over the mated joint to isolate the coaxial interface from fluids.

  4. Route the 6.5-meter line inside protective metal conduit. Enforce a physical installation bend pathway tracking above the 25.4 mm minimal bend radius limit.

  5. Tie down the coaxial run to prevent structural chafing. Ensure the outermost braided shield layer maintains complete electrical isolation from local machine frame ground potentials.

Coaxial System FAQ

Q: Can this 6.5-meter 3300 NSv extension cable be subbed into a standard 3300 XL 8 mm transducer loop?

A: No. The internal capacitance metrics of the 3300 NSv series cables are calibrated for the distinct electrical length profiles of the NSv family. Swapping this component into an 8 mm system shifts the overall loop impedance, destroying the 200 mV/mil calibration matrix and triggering a NOT OK monitor loop fault.

Q: Is this extension assembly hot-swappable at the Proximitor end while the processing rack is powered up?

A: Yes. Because the line handles low-energy sensor signals isolated by internal Proximitor current-limiting barriers, uncoupling the ClickLoc node while live does not induce component damage. The downstream rack tracking loop will register an immediate channel fault due to the broken circuit path.

Q: Can multiple 330930 extension lines be linked in series to cover long field distances to a remote rack?

A: No. Proximitor sensor calibration depends on a fixed total electrical path length, which must equal exactly 5.0 meters or 9.0 meters including the probe lead. Linking extension lines alters the designed circuit properties, rendering gap voltage calibration impossible.
